The operational disruption and economic downturn caused by the pandemic has changed the way that treasury works and the pressures that treasurers face. Payments were rewired, forecasting was overhauled, liquidity management was stretched, funding was elevated.

Treasury’s biggest challenge may lie ahead: helping their business manage international growth through recovery.

That was the focus of a recent two-day virtual event organized by EuroFinance and sponsored in part by Transcard. The virtual event focused on hot topics such as payments, cash flow, forex, and risk.

The virtual event brought together 700 leaders in corporate treasury, representing more than 350 companies from across 47 countries, including the United States, Canada, Mexico, the United Kingdom, Switzerland, Portugal, Germany, Brazil, Peru, Colombia, Malaysia, Israel, and Singapore.

How RTP Upgrades the Treasury Toolbox

Real Time Payments (RTP) are now a reality.

“RTP is making the vision of a hyper-connected, always-on payment environment a reality,”

Transcard CEO Greg Bloh told attendees of a session, “Payments: Real Time is Now.”

Bloh and panelists from BNY Mellon and Microsoft explored the latest advances in RTP, the benefits of RTP for corporate treasurers, and the future impacts of RTP to the global marketplace.

RTP offers tantalizing benefits across the commerce lifecycle, Bloh explained during the session.

  • Speed
  • Finality of payment
  • Standardization
  • Auto-reconciliation
  • 24/7/365 availability
  • Messaging capabilities
  • Value-added options

“Evolving messaging standards are driving growth in Real Time Payment solutions,”

Bloh told attendees.

“By posting more payments data directly to an ERP, without the need for human operator intervention, corporate buyers and suppliers can achieve tremendous operational efficiencies.”

RTP is another powerful tool that treasurers can use to contribute to business growth and value.

  • As part of an embedded payments solution, RTP can help treasury:
  • Simplify accounts receivable and accounts payable processes
  • Reduce manual tasks and potential cash flow delays
  • Reduce inefficiency and errors
  • Strengthen financial controls and visibility
  • Achieve end-to-end visibility
  • Eliminate friction in the commerce cycle

Each of these benefits RTP can help treasurers contribute to corporate goals.
